The Cuban government established the treatment of entries and exits from the country, through the publication, this Monday by the National Assembly of People’s Power, of a draft Migration Law.

The document presented by the Cuban legislative body does not present major changes to the behaviors that are currently assumedHowever, it indicates the values ​​that the authorities take into account to allow entry and exit to the national territory, which is carried out from the international ports and airports available for such activities.

To do this, as is currently the case, You must have a valid passport or equivalent document issued in the name of the travel holder, as well as an identity card or a minor card as a temporary, permanent, real estate, humanitarian or provisional resident..

Foreigners not resident in the country must apply for an entry visa, unless they are citizens of a country that has exemption agreements for this document with the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the island.

Based on these requirements, the document specifies some conditions that regulate entry and exit to the country.

Mention that For purposes of entry into the national territory, a person may be inadmissible if: has a history linked to terrorism activities, human trafficking and smuggling of migrants, as well as drugs, money laundering or illegal possession or carrying of weapons or other acts that are condemned internationally.

Also, Those people linked to harmful acts against humanity, dignity, and collective health will not be able to access Cuba..

Those who organize, encourage, or participate in hostile actions against the political, economic, and social foundations of the Cuban State are classified as inadmissible.. This being a hesitant point in the interpretations of immigration officials and State Security.

A similar condition occurs with the numerals that indicate that you may be subject to an entry ban for reasons of National Security and Defense, or for being declared undesirable or expelled. However, in these last two cases exceptions may be made if there are humanitarian reasons, public interest or if state institutions so advise.

Meanwhile, one of the points that draws the most attention is that of leaving the country, one of the most violated by the Cuban regime, due to the discretion with which it is applied by the authorities.

According to the document, Any person who is in the national territory cannot leave the country, as long as they are included in any of the following points.:

  1. Be subject to criminal proceedings or any other matter, provided that the authorities have ordered the precautionary measure prohibiting the national territory.
  2. Have pending compliance with a criminal sanction in which the prohibition of leaving the country is an accessory sanction.
  3. Be subject to the benefits of Mandatory Military Service.
  4. When reasons of National Security and Defense so advise.
  5. They have obligations with the Cuban state or civil responsibility, as long as they have been ordered by the corresponding authorities.
  6. Lack the established authorization, under the regulations aimed at preserving the qualified workforce for the economic, social and scientific-technical development of the country.
  7. Lack the established authorization, but by virtue of preserving the security and protection of official information.
  8. Minors without parental authorization.
  9. When for other reasons of public interest determined by the authorized authorities.
  10. Failure to comply with the provisions of the Migration Law, the Immigration Law and their respective regulations.

They add that people who have any type of these signs will be notified at the port of entry, when they are in the country or by other appropriate means.

The document published by the National Assembly also proposes other changes such as the possible elimination of the period of stay of 24 months abroad and the designation of migrant for this reason.

The government indicated that the objective of publicizing the bills is to “promote citizen participation and contribute to the legal culture” of Cubans.

According to the official agency Latin Press“these legislative proposals will be submitted to analysis and discussion by the deputies, with a view to their timely presentation in the Cuban Parliament.”
